Output 58abbc2f9dcc66df84ef5ab75be7e77555a04eca7940368d7db86cd5313faece:0

value
80000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c654f9e24af13a78679a2b295669c1b4fac694e OP_EQUALVERIFY OP_CHECKSIG
address
128YUWpWwi4haPMRe4EWse3oknvShjywz3
transaction
58abbc2f9dcc66df84ef5ab75be7e77555a04eca7940368d7db86cd5313faece
spent
true